Egypt Clears $6 Billion In Energy Debt
Egypt has cleared $6 billion in energy debt, which is expected to open opportunities for a new gas boom. The debt resolution is a step in managing its financial obligations. The debt was owed to foreign energy companies. This move is expected to improve the country's financial standing and energy sector stability.
